On 2/19/2022 at 11:26 AM, Skimzee said:

Hello all.

I was fortunate enough to get an appointment with Dr Couto and I’m now one month post transplant. I know sometimes his Instagram results seem unbelievable however I am more than happy to share mine. I am currently one month in and the shedding phase has well and truly started.

I will continue to add to this post monthly. All photos are taken at weekly intervals. 2700 grafts for frontal/mid scalp. Returning next year for 1500 grafts to cover the crown. Any questions please just let me know.

9 hours ago, dtap said:

I'm a bit confused about something. Why did couto elect to transplant hair to your frontal to top area if from what I gather from your pre-op pics you dont show any signs of hair loss? That area looks dense, I could be wrong though. Were you diffuse in that area?

It was a discussion we had in the consultation. Ideally I wanted both procedures done in one go, frontal and crown but he decided against it due to the lack of density on the final result if we spread the grafts. Tbh I think the lighting in the original pictures wasn’t great, you could never see my scalp however I was thinning and would never go out without toppik. I think as with every surgeon their main concern is the hairline and having dense hair for the 12 month pics. You’ll see in January when he uploads my before and after I hope I get similar results to other clients

Hello. I saved up annual leave for a year and a half so I’ve taken off January to April. I couldn’t have possibly gone back to work currently but I am mid ugly duckling stage. I have PRP booked in for April. I’m currently taking fin/Minox/biotin just to speed up the process. I use rose masqueda oil to help the redness.
